Output 0859afec2e845fd4bffb4abeadcc374806d86d5e83a4df9fcd7b7cd9a5b9bfe1:40

value
3349577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ed122901ee4d6d134c501199db745087f14401ba OP_EQUAL
address
3PJXpoKPi3bSqfekvv5JfKYhFtqrFDA2Lz
transaction
0859afec2e845fd4bffb4abeadcc374806d86d5e83a4df9fcd7b7cd9a5b9bfe1
spent
true